minister Fahmi Fadzil revealed that he expects the country to be able to provide satellite direct-to-device services in 2026 or 2027.
As to which company will be providing the service, the minister said that Malaysia is currently in talks with three foreign firm that offer the technology, although the government has yet to receive an application from any of them. He stressed that the technology is still at the trial stage in many countries and has yet to be fully implemented.
